Navy Awards $74.9M Airfield Improvement Contract to RQ Construction, LLC
Contract Overview
Contract Amount: $74,869,809 ($74.9M)
Contractor: RQ Construction, LLC
Awarding Agency: Department of Defense
Start Date: 2023-08-30
End Date: 2026-08-16
Contract Duration: 1,082 days
Daily Burn Rate: $69.2K/day
Competition Type: FULL AND OPEN COMPETITION
Pricing Type: FIRM FIXED PRICE
Sector: Construction
Official Description: P1027 AIRFIELD IMPROVEMENT, NORFOLK VA
Place of Performance
Location: NORFOLK, NORFOLK CITY County, VIRGINIA, 23511
